Create an Easter Sunflower Centerpiece

This centerpiece is vibrant and full of spring color for your spring dinning room table. It is very pretty and attractive, you could even place it in your living room to add a touch of spring to the room. Here is how you can create your Easter sunflower centerpiece.

ITEMS NEEDED:

You will need a glass pedestal bowl. The bowl should be 8 to 12 inches tall and 8 to 10 inches across. You will also need some sunflower, they can be fake sunflowers if you would like. You will also need some brightly, spring colored acrylic paint and some glitter spray or loose glitter to create your eggs. You should get some bright pink, green, and yellow acrylic paint for your eggs.

CREATE THE EASTER SUNFLOWER CENTERPIECE:

To start creating this centerpiece, start by painting your eggs. The best way to do this is to hard boil or blow out your eggs. Next, you can use your bright colored acrylic paint and paint the eggs, you can then either roll the eggs in loose glitter or wait for the paint to dry and then spray the painted eggs with spray glitter.

Once your eggs are finished, start arranging your sunflower centerpiece. Simply place your sunflowers into the pedestal bowl and arrange them, you may need to cut the stems to that they don't stick up too high. Then place your brightly colored and glittering eggs around the below and on top of the sunflower to make a beautiful Easter sunflower centerpiece for your spring table.
